Where Is the Lock Button on Garage Door Opener: A Comprehensive Guide

1. Understanding the Purpose of the Lock Button*

The lock button on your garage door serves as a security feature, preventing the door from being opened manually or by unauthorized individuals. It adds an extra layer of protection to your home, especially when you are away for an extended period.

Mastering Security: Where Is the Lock Button on Garage Door Opener

Delve into the specific locations of the lock button on different garage door opener models and understand how to activate this security feature.

1. Chain-Drive Garage Door Opener

For chain-drive garage door openers, the lock button is commonly located on the wall control panel. This panel is typically mounted near the garage entry door to your home. Pressing and holding the lock button for a few seconds activates the lock feature, securing the door.

2. Belt-Drive Garage Door Opener

Belt-drive garage door openers often feature a control panel with a lock button similar to chain-drive openers. Locate the control panel near the garage entry door and follow the same process of pressing and holding the lock button to engage the security lock.

3. Screw-Drive Garage Door Opener

Screw-drive garage door openers may have a wall control panel with a lock button as well. Refer to your opener’s user manual to identify the location of the lock button, and activate it by pressing and holding as needed for security.

4. Remote Controls and Keypads

In addition to wall control panels, garage door opener lock buttons can also be present on remote controls and wireless keypads. Check your remote or keypad for a lock symbol or a dedicated lock button. Activating the lock on these devices provides an extra layer of security.

Additional Security Tips

1. Use the Lock Feature When Away*

Activate the lock feature on your garage door opener when you’re away for an extended period. This prevents unauthorized access and adds an extra barrier against potential intruders.

2. Regularly Check and Maintain Your Opener*

Perform routine checks on your garage door, including the lock button. Ensure that the button functions correctly, and if you notice any issues, address them promptly. Regular maintenance prolongs the life of your opener and keeps your security features intact.

3. Consult Your Opener’s User Manual*

If you’re unsure about the location or functionality of the lock button on your garage door, refer to the user manual. The manual provides valuable information on your specific opener model and its features.
